Exploiting temporal and spatial regularities for content dissemination in opportunistic social network

Abstract: Recently, content dissemination has become more and more important for opportunistic social networks. The challenges of opportunistic content dissemination result from random movement of nodes and uncertain positions of a destination, which seriously affect the efficiency of content dissemination. In this paper, we firstly construct time-varying interest communities based on the temporal and spatial regularities of users. Next, we design a content dissemination algorithm on the basis of time-varying interest communities. Our proposed content dissemination algorithm can run in O(nlogn) time. Finally, the comparisons between the proposed content dissemination algorithm and state-of-the-art content dissemination algorithms show that our proposed content dissemination algorithm can (a) keep high query success rate, (b) reduce the average query latency, (c) reduce the hop count of a query, and (d) maintain low system overhead.
